Dr. Vicki Seidenberg is a physiatrist practicing in Glen Cove, NY. Dr. Seidenberg is a medical doctor specializing in physical medicine and rehabilitation. As a physiatrist, Dr. Seidenberg focuses on a patients ability to function, and can treat multiple conditions that affect the brain, nerves, spine, bones, muscles, joints, ligaments and tendons. Dr. Seidenberg can diagnose and treat pain that is a result of injury, disease or a disabling condition. Physiatrists often lead a team of physical therapists, occupational therapists and physicians in a patients treatment or prevention plan.
